It’s a digital world. For most of us, a day doesn’t go by without using our eyes to read, scan, or view a smartphone, tablet, laptop, or computer screen. That can lead to eye strain and potential long-term vision problems. For this reason alone, vision care is more important than ever. And because vision insurance is an integral part of a complete employee benefits package, it can help attract and retain great employees too.
Most group vision plans cover the cost of routine eye exams and a portion of the cost of prescription glasses or contacts. Some vision insurance carriers use a network of providers. And employees may need to visit a provider in that network. Or, if they choose to go outside the network, the out-of-pocket cost may be more.
